Le Monde: Netflix's black Hannibal sparks controversy in Tunisia
Controversy surrounds the choice of Denzel Washington to play Hannibal Barca in an upcoming film, with some believing he is too old and too dark-skinned for the role. Tunisians are concerned about the portrayal of the Carthaginian general, as well as the potential falsification of history in the script. The debate has reached Parliament, with some MPs calling for the Ministry of Culture to take a position on the matter.
The Tunisian Minister of Culture sees the film as an opportunity to boost the country's visibility and hopes that it will be shot at least partially in Tunisia. However, there are concerns about racism on social media, with some accusing Netflix of supporting a "racist Afrocentric movement" by claiming Hannibal was black.
